Summary:碩士 === 國立臺灣海洋大學 === 機械與輪機工程學系 === 92 === Machine fault diagnosis system was to be respected for industry as a result of producing automatically with less and less operators. It is not easy to design fault diagnosis system for a complex and non-linear system with traditional mathematical module analysis. Neural network has the learning ability from training and tolerance for a slight change, and therefore it is more suitable for the complex and non-linear system especially. In this thesis, the network parameters trained from Levenberg-Marquardt method are to be used to classify the condition of rotating machine by back propagation algorithm. Simulates bi-directional acoustic emission like human hearing and employs multi-microphones system to acquire vibration sound signal brought on rotating machine. The spectrum analysis technique can extract signal features from frequency domain and these features were to be taken as input of neural network that can diagnose fault accurately. The diagnosis system in this study can detect motor condition on-line whether in normal state or not by using graphical user interface. It can diagnose not only single motor condition on-line, but also extend to several motors conditions at the same time.
